Rationale/ Salient Characteristics
o The robotic device should be compact. The overall dimension should be not more than 15.4 x19.8 x 18.5 (W x D x H) inches.
o The robot must access any arbitrary location using the robot arm within the domain of operation.
o The robot must be able to move in three dimensional with precision less than 0.1 mm.
o The robot must come with liquid handling capability with maximum volume of 10 mL
o The robotic needle must be able to penetrate through a septum ( 2 to 3 mm thick silicon septum must be punctured by the robot).
o The robot must be relatively immune from the radiation exposure.
o The robot must be programmable by a customer.
o The robot must be immune to high amount of 511 KeV gamma radiation.
o The GX241 can pierce septum ( 1.5 mm thick silicon) and transfer liquid from vial to an injection port. The robot arm needle must be used to move sliding block to transport a 1.0 mL v-vial to an oven.
o The robot arm needle must be able to drag an block made of Plexiglas using a hole ( ca. 2mm in diameter) on the block.
o The robot arm needle must be move with 0.1 mm precision.
o The dimension of the robot must be small enough to be placed inside the hot cell. The dimension of GX 241 is 15.4 x19.8 x 18.5 (W x D xH) inches as specified in SS which is an essential characteristics and advantage of this product over other liquid handlers..
o The robot must go to any arbitrary position specified by the software. The position of the robot must be read and reported back to the software. The speed of the robot movement must be controlled by software and must be variable by user software. The robot must be disabled and unpowered when user software request such operation
o User must be able to adjust speed of the syringe pump.
o The three way valve on the syringe pump must report the position of the valve to the user software.
o User must be able to specify the volume to be pulled up , which is ranging from 0 to 10 mL.
Single-Sole Source Determination
The product, GX 241 has the dimension of 15.4 x19.8 x 18.5 (W x D xH) inches which is essential to use in small confined space of the radiochemistry lab. The product has a septum piercing needle which can penetrate though the Teflon coated silicon septuom, which is 1.5 mm in thickness.

The GXI 241 is closely related product to the previous obsolete Gilson 233 Xli. The function of the robot arm has almost identical or very similar, The instruction set are very similar to the legacy device, 233 Xli. Therefore, NIMH needs least efforts to replace the legacy robotic system.

PRSS MIB NIMH succeeded in incorporating Gilson GX 241 into the AutoRad system in CGMP laboratory and the compactness of this robotic device proved to be ideal for radiochemical synthesis apparatus. Therefore, we want to use it for the new research hot cells that will be built in 2022. The primary mission of NIMH PET Radiopharmaceutical Science Section is to produce PET ligands for brain imaging and we do not want to delve into figuring out how to communicate a host of possible robot arm devices in the commercial market. We have successfully incorporated a commercial robotic system into Autorad and in a similar manner we would like to achieve this by using the device resembling its predecessor, now obsolete Aspec Xli 233. NIMH has been using the legacy robot for 10 years, which now became obsolete. NIMH PET radiochemistry group successfully incorporated the new model, GX241 in the new CGMP lab.
Background/Description of Requirement
A tracer was produced using this robotic liquid handler, GX 241 in CGMP hot cell and this device is being used everyday currently. The PET Radiopharmaceutical Sciences Section of Molecular Imaging Branch (PRSS/MIB) has used two units of Gilson Alspec XLI for the last 18 years and two units of Gilson GX-241 for the last six years. We will want to use GX-241 in the new hot cells that is being built in 2021 and 2022. The new Gilson robot has demonstrated that it can performed many useful operations that radiochemists required in the lead shielded hot cell. It can add chemicals remotely and transfer radioactive chemicals from one location to another location. Therefore, the robotic device successfully protects radiochemist from getting unnecessary radiation exposure.
